Good ideas from employees are turning into great return on investments
IdeaBoard graphicIt all starts and ends with a good idea. An employee posts an idea on the company's new Lean Idea Board following a Kaizen thinking training session.
The company acts upon the employee's posted idea. The idea generates $81,250 in additional revenue during the first three months of being implemented. Over a year that will be $325,000! Wow, and all from an initial investment of $8,000 for employee training delivered by the Workforce Solutions Group.

Today's manufacturing offers good paying, steady jobs with great benefits yet only 17% of people consider manufacturing as a top career choice.
Over 70% of Americans view manufacturing as the most important industry for a strong economy and a strong national defense, but only 30% of parents encourage their kids to enter manufacturing careers.

St. Louis Community College's Workforce Solutions Group leverages education for growth in the knowledge economy by offering a robust menu of programs and services designed to advance people, businesses and communities. The Workforce Solutions Group accomplishes this through its primary operating units of Corporate Services, Continuing Education and Community Services.  The Workforce Solutions Group is centrally located at the Corporate College the first facility solely dedicated to corporate education and professional development, unlike any other asset the college owns.
